The final leg of the journey was the most gruelling. Our forth day of consecutive hiking with our heavy packs. I’d suffered a small ankle sprain which slowed us down. The scenery made up for it. I was fascinated by all the shells of old buildings that littered the landscape. #hebrideanway #northuist

Our next stop #lochmaddy, a short detour off of the route to visit the #calmac exhibition. Featuring stories and memorabilia relating to the history of Caledonian MacBrayne and how the ferries have helped shape island life in the #hebredes
